Richard Lloyd Anderson (1926–2018) was a professor emeritus of Church history and doctrine at Brigham Young University. Anderson trained himself academically in law, in Christian texts, and in early Mormon history, combining his linguistic and analytical backgrounds to produce groundbreaking works, especially in the field of Mormon history. His book Investigating the Book of Mormon Witnesses is widely considered the definitive LDS work on this subject.
